Here Are 6 Shows That Will Empower Your Girls, and You Can Stream Them All on Netflix

Netflix is a delightful black hole full of entertainment fit for each and every type of person, including young girls who deserve to see girls and women doing everything from working in STEM to highlighting the importance of female friendships. In honor of National Women's Month, Netflix is highlighting shows with strong female leads — like Julie Andrews, aka the queen — to give girls a feeling of empowerment and prove that there's nothing they can't do, try, accomplish, or be (which is of the utmost importance, seeing as studies have shown gender stereotypes about intellectual ability emerge early and influence children's interests).

But truthfully, these are shows for both girls and boys to enjoy, because everyone, not just girls, should feel that seeing strong women represented in the media — and then out crushing it in the real world — is nothing but normal.

Ahead, the six awesome shows you can binge-watch with your daughters and sons for the rest of this month and beyond.

Julie's Greenroom
Netflix

Julie's Greenroom

Julie's Greenroom features a cast of puppets who sing and dance in a musical they're staging under their mentor, Julie Andrews, who, in turn, educates boys and girls about theater and the performing arts.

Project Mc2
Netflix

Project Mc2

STEM is strongly featured in Project Mc2, in which five supersmart besties work together using their various science and tech skills to protect the world and save the day.

Gilmore Girls: A Year in the Life
Netflix

Gilmore Girls: A Year in the Life

The Gilmore girls returned to the small screen thanks to Netflix's Gilmore Girls: A Year in the Life, which took Rory and Lorelai's mother-daughter relationship to the next level over an entire 365 days of their lives (years after the original series's end). Return to Stars Hollow with your tweens and teens to catch up with the girls in each season of life and discover the show's new lessons in parenting and growing up.

Lego Friends: The Power of Friendship
Netflix

Lego Friends: The Power of Friendship

In Lego Friends: The Power of Friendship, five best friends go on adventures in their hometown, learning along the way that with friends by your side, everything is better and anything is possible.

Spirit: Riding Free
Netflix

Spirit: Riding Free

In Spirit: Riding Free, a city girl moves to a small Western town where she makes new friends whom she goes on adventures with — including forming a bond with a stallion named Spirit — all while learning about selflessness and courage.

Anne With an E
Netflix

Anne With an E

Based off of Anne of Green Gables, Anne With an E features a young, bold, imaginative, and strong-willed female lead: an orphan named Anne who finds an "unlikely home with a spinster and her soft-spoken bachelor brother," transforming their lives in the process.
